centos 8 防火墙状态是空
时间: 2023-10-30 17:55:26 浏览: 44
你可以使用以下命令来检查 CentOS 8 上防火墙的状态:
```
sudo systemctl status firewalld
```
该命令将显示防火墙服务的当前状态。如果状态为空,可能是因为防火墙未启动或未安装。你可以使用以下命令来启动防火墙服务:
```
sudo systemctl start firewalld
```
如果防火墙服务未安装,你可以使用以下命令来安装它:
```
sudo dnf install firewalld
```
安装完成后,你可以执行 `sudo systemctl start firewalld` 启动防火墙服务,并再次使用 `sudo systemctl status firewalld` 命令来检查状态。
相关问题
centos查询防火墙状态
在CentOS中,可以使用以下命令来查询防火墙状态:
```
systemctl status firewalld
```
如果防火墙正在运行,则会显示“active (running)”;如果防火墙没有运行,则会显示“inactive (dead)”。
另外,还可以使用以下命令来启动、停止、重启和重新加载防火墙:
```
systemctl start firewalld # 启动防火墙
systemctl stop firewalld # 停止防火墙
systemctl restart firewalld # 重启防火墙
systemctl reload firewalld # 重新加载防火墙配置
```
centos 查看防火墙状态
在 CentOS 7 上查看防火墙状态可以使用以下命令:
1. 查看防火墙状态
```
systemctl status firewalld
```
该命令会显示防火墙的状态信息,包括是否正在运行、当前使用的策略等信息。
2. 查看防火墙规则
```
firewall-cmd --list-all
```
该命令会列出防火墙的所有规则,包括开放的端口、允许的服务等信息。
请注意,如果防火墙处于开启状态,您需要在防火墙中添加相应的规则,才能允许外部访问您的服务器。如果您不再需要防火墙,可以按照前面的方法关闭防火墙。